South African 1926-2009
Shaka Defeats Shoshangane
signed, dated 73 and numbered 22/225 in pencil in the margin
colour woodcut
image size: 44 by 27,5cm; sheet size: 49,5 by 32,5cm; 57,5 by 41 by 4cm including frame
Exhibited
Floated to the backing board. Not examined out of the frame.
Literature
Cecil Skotnes and Stephen Gray. (1974) The Assassination of Shaka: By Mhlangane Dingane and Mbopa on 22 September 1828 at Dukuza by which Act the Zulu Nation First Lost its Empire, Johannesburg: McGraw-Hill, number 24.
